Модераторы: Partizan, gambit

Поиск:

Ответ в темуСоздание новой темы Создание опроса
> "Ламерские" вопросы, задаем здесь элементарные вопросы 
:(
    Опции темы
Partizan
Дата 9.7.2009, 01:10 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Let's do some .NET
****


Профиль
Группа: Модератор
Сообщений: 2828
Регистрация: 19.12.2005
Где: Санкт-Петербург

Репутация: 8
Всего: 67



Цитата

Хочу добавить один час как 1/24?


theHelg,  smile   а можно узнать зачем оно Вам нужно?)


--------------------
СУВ,
       Partizan.
PM MAIL WWW ICQ Skype GTalk Jabber   Вверх
theHelg
Дата 9.7.2009, 12:24 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 74
Регистрация: 23.6.2009

Репутация: нет
Всего: нет



очевидно, чтобы перевести текст в нужную мне дату-время.
есть hh-mm-ss
чтобы не зависеть от разделителей и настроек системы беру sys_date и добавляю hh,mm,ss как время.
Как я помню, 1 - это сутки. В оракле отлично работает, как один час = 1/24....

PM MAIL   Вверх
theHelg
Дата 10.7.2009, 17:28 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 74
Регистрация: 23.6.2009

Репутация: нет
Всего: нет



Да, понял, что был не прав.

Datetime.addHours /mins / secs - работает на ура...

Следующие вопросы:

1. 
Есть textBox куда я программно пишу текст. При этом readonly = true, чтобы редактировать мог только программно я.

Мне нужно, чтобы скролбар уходил в самый низ - чтобы было видно последнюю строчку...

Код

txtStatusLog.ScrollToCaret(); 

почему-то не отрабатывает...
Как можно показать последнюю строчку? то ест ьпрокрутить скроллбар вниз?

2. Раньше, насколько я помню, у кнопок было свойство - default - с тенью и при жмяке на ентер - она срабатывала - в последней студии не смог найти эквивалента... 
PM MAIL   Вверх
Evoke
Дата 13.7.2009, 13:14 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 4
Регистрация: 12.12.2008

Репутация: нет
Всего: нет



Возник вопрос: есть обычный бумажный документ (договор скажем), в него нужно внести информацию (чтобы не заполнять постоянно вручную), есть ли в .net встроенные функции, чтобы создать так называемый шаблон документа (или шаблон создать где-то отдельно) и внести туда данные в определенные места, скажем по координатам (линейкой замерить на документе  smile), допустим на документе есть: ФИО:___________ по координатам 50*50 и в _____ вносим данные при распечатке, которые задаются в том же textbox'е.
PM MAIL   Вверх
Evoke
Дата 13.7.2009, 13:35 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Новичок



Профиль
Группа: Участник
Сообщений: 4
Регистрация: 12.12.2008

Репутация: нет
Всего: нет



Цитата(theHelg @ 10.7.2009,  17:28)

Следующие вопросы:

1. 
Есть textBox куда я программно пишу текст. При этом readonly = true, чтобы редактировать мог только программно я.

Мне нужно, чтобы скролбар уходил в самый низ - чтобы было видно последнюю строчку...

Код

txtStatusLog.ScrollToCaret(); 

почему-то не отрабатывает...
Как можно показать последнюю строчку? то ест ьпрокрутить скроллбар вниз?

2. Раньше, насколько я помню, у кнопок было свойство - default - с тенью и при жмяке на ентер - она срабатывала - в последней студии не смог найти эквивалента...

Если правильно понял, то тебе нужно при добавлении текста в textbox, чтобы сразу показывался последний добавленный элемент и так каждый раз.
Просто вызывай метод ScrollToEnd(), скажем

Код

        private void button1_Click(object sender, RoutedEventArgs e)
        {
            ТвойКодДобавленияТекста

            textBox1.ScrollToEnd();
        }



Это сообщение отредактировал(а) Evoke - 13.7.2009, 13:37
PM MAIL   Вверх
Enteropoly
Дата 14.7.2009, 00:04 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 50
Регистрация: 17.6.2009

Репутация: нет
Всего: нет



Evoke

отсканируй документ, замерь, где у него все нужные тебе _______, дальше через Graphics.DrawString пишешь там текст. в конце распечатываешь.

Шаблон документа можно сделать таким:
- Image с отсканенным документом
- Нужное количество пар textbox - _________ (координаты и ширина _______)

Это сообщение отредактировал(а) Enteropoly - 14.7.2009, 00:06
PM MAIL   Вверх
Lexicss
Дата 17.7.2009, 10:37 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Бывалый
*


Профиль
Группа: Участник
Сообщений: 197
Регистрация: 16.8.2006
Где: Беларусь, Минск

Репутация: нет
Всего: 1



Какой оператор в C# позволяет выполняет несколько операций над объектами(структурами)? 
типа 
Код

with (form1)
{
  //здесь обращение к полям и методам
}


В вижуал бэйсике есть такое, а вот в си шарп не нашёл.

Это сообщение отредактировал(а) Lexicss - 17.7.2009, 10:49
--------------------
Бери от жизни всё.
PM MAIL WWW ICQ Skype   Вверх
WarHog
Дата 17.7.2009, 11:37 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 122
Регистрация: 20.10.2007
Где: Воронеж

Репутация: нет
Всего: 2



Дискуссию об отсутствии в C# оператора 'with' и способах его эмуляции можно почитать здесь.
--------------------
PM MAIL   Вверх
theHelg
Дата 21.7.2009, 12:07 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 74
Регистрация: 23.6.2009

Репутация: нет
Всего: нет



А как настроить "правильное" переключение по табу?

не могу разобраться с tabindex'ом... Есть несколько контролов, групбоксов, панелей...
Как правильно указать, в каком порядке переключаться между ними по табу?
PM MAIL   Вверх
Schumi
Дата 21.7.2009, 14:30 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 56
Регистрация: 5.4.2006

Репутация: нет
Всего: 1



как объявить в шарпе массив строк-констант?
и правильно ли будет делать так:
Код

static readonly string[] iconNames = new string[] { "Info", "Error", "Warn" };


Это сообщение отредактировал(а) Schumi - 21.7.2009, 14:44
PM ICQ YIM   Вверх
Heinzz
Дата 21.7.2009, 14:57 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ник
Сообщений: 381
Регистрация: 12.12.2008
Где: .net

Репутация: 3
Всего: 9



Цитата(theHelg @ 21.7.2009,  12:07)
А как настроить "правильное" переключение по табу?

не могу разобраться с tabindex'ом... Есть несколько контролов, групбоксов, панелей...
Как правильно указать, в каком порядке переключаться между ними по табу?

Нужно выбрать форму для установки последовательности, затем в меню ВИД -- ПОСЛЕДОВАТЕЛЬНОСТЬ ПЕРЕХОДА


--------------------
user posted image
PM MAIL   Вверх
Heinzz
Дата 21.7.2009, 15:42 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ник
Сообщений: 381
Регистрация: 12.12.2008
Где: .net

Репутация: 3
Всего: 9



Цитата(Schumi @ 21.7.2009,  14:30)
как объявить в шарпе массив строк-констант?
и правильно ли будет делать так:
Код

static readonly string[] iconNames = new string[] { "Info", "Error", "Warn" };

Так будет не правильно.
Мне кажется вам лучше использовать перечисление, а не массив.
Код

 enum command { GO, ERROR, JUMP };



Это сообщение отредактировал(а) Heinzz - 21.7.2009, 15:48


--------------------
user posted image
PM MAIL   Вверх
Schumi
Дата 22.7.2009, 15:31 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 56
Регистрация: 5.4.2006

Репутация: нет
Всего: 1



Heinzz, не подойдет, потому что мне надо грузить ресурсы с одноименными названиями
PM ICQ YIM   Вверх
Heinzz
Дата 22.7.2009, 16:10 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Опытный
**


Профиль
Группа: Участник
Сообщений: 381
Регистрация: 12.12.2008
Где: .net

Репутация: 3
Всего: 9



Цитата(Schumi @ 22.7.2009,  15:31)
Heinzz, не подойдет, потому что мне надо грузить ресурсы с одноименными названиями

используйте обычный массив завернутый в класс который имеет методы для доступа к чтению массива и если надо передачи в него нужных Вам объектов.
ИМХО это проще всего


--------------------
user posted image
PM MAIL   Вверх
Fish
Дата 22.7.2009, 20:32 (ссылка) | (нет голосов) Загрузка ... Загрузка ... Быстрая цитата Цитата


Шустрый
*


Профиль
Группа: Участник
Сообщений: 66
Регистрация: 2.6.2004

Репутация: нет
Всего: нет



Цитата

Возник вопрос: есть обычный бумажный документ (договор скажем), в него нужно внести информацию (чтобы не заполнять постоянно вручную), есть ли в .net встроенные функции, чтобы создать так называемый шаблон документа (или шаблон создать где-то отдельно) и внести туда данные в определенные места, скажем по координатам (линейкой замерить на документе  smile), допустим на документе есть: ФИО:___________ по координатам 50*50 и в _____ вносим данные при распечатке, которые задаются в том же textbox'е.


А что, репорты не катят?
PM MAIL   Вверх
Ответ в темуСоздание новой темы Создание опроса
Прежде чем создать тему, посмотрите сюда:
Partizan
PashaPash

Используйте теги [code=csharp][/code] для подсветки кода. Используйтe чекбокс "транслит" если у Вас нет русских шрифтов.
Что делать если Вам помогли, но отблагодарить помощника плюсом в репутацию Вы не можете(не хватает сообщений)? Пишите сюда, или отправляйте репорт. Поставим :)
Так же не забывайте отмечать свой вопрос решенным, если он таковым является :)


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, mr.DUDA, Partizan, PashaPash.

 
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ей)
0 Пользователей:
« Предыдущая тема | .NET для новичков | Следующая тема »


 




[ Время генерации скрипта: 0.1258 ]   [ Использовано запросов: 21 ]   [ GZIP включён ]


Реклама на сайте     Информационное спонсорство

 
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ности     Powered by Invision Power Board(R) 1.3 © 2003  IPS, Inc.